> This does not work here, the produced .gpd file looks like:
> -----------------------
> ^Mset title "trigonometry"^Mset terminal postscript
> set output "gpl-gnuplot-1.ps"
> ^Mplot sin(x)
> end
> -----------------------
> ^M stands for \r (Carridge, decimal 13, hex 0d, oct 015).
>
> I frankly don't understand why one does not get a \n (linefeed, 
> decimal 10/0A/012) or a ";\n" for that matter 
> ["\def\par{;\rawcharacter{10}}"].


do you use the natural.ctx file when building the format?

don't ask me why, but for some obscure reasons tex distributions like to 
default to a not so 255  tcx setup (called 255 -)

you really need to make sure that locales are ignored

maybe \def\par{; } also works here, i dunny how long gnuplot lines may be
